Guided gratitude at the end of the day
Parent and child each name something they loved from the day. Short, warm, daily. Agent coaches the parent to keep it light, not performative, and to genuinely share. Observations track the child's engagement and the authenticity of the parent's participation.

What you'll need
Quiet moment, lights low. Couch, bed, wherever your child settles.
How it works
- 1~20s
Say: 'Something I loved today was...' Then share one real, specific thing — 'when we saw the big dog' or 'when you laughed at bath'.

- 2~30s
Now: 'What's something you loved today, your child?' Wait. Don't prompt too much. Let them find it.

- 3
Repeat back what they said. 'You loved the swing. Me too.' Then one warm statement to close — 'Tomorrow will have good things too.'
